FlipGrid
Flipgrid is an online tool that allows teachers to see and hear from every pupil by posting questions to multimedia discussion boards, called grids. Learners verbally complete the assignment by creating a short video response. Learners are able to practise and perfect their response before posting, which may help to improve confidence and public speaking.
Please note - Flipgrid is available to use on all platforms: iOS, Android, and web. If using a mobile device the Flipgrid app must be used to add a response. Teachers will need to access the Flipgrid admin with an internet browser on a mobile device.

Microsoft Office 365
Office 365 is an integrated experience of cloud-based Microsoft tools which can be used on any browser-enabled device.

Microsoft Teams
Microsoft Teams is a unified communication and collaboration platform that combines workplace chat, video meetings, file storage (including collaboration on files), and application integration.
